ISO 14698 Biocontamination Control Certification
The ISO 14698 standard is a critical framework that ensures the biocontamination control in cleanrooms and other controlled environments. This certification is essential for maintaining stringent hygiene standards, especially within industries such as medical devices, pharmaceuticals, and biotechnology where even trace amounts of contaminants can have serious implications.
The primary goal of ISO 14698 is to provide a structured approach to biocontamination control by focusing on the prevention, monitoring, and mitigation of microorganisms in cleanroom environments. This certification ensures that facilities adhere to stringent hygiene protocols, which are vital for maintaining product integrity and patient safety.
Compliance with ISO 14698 involves rigorous testing and validation processes that ensure the effectiveness of biocontamination control measures. This includes regular sampling and analysis of air, surfaces, and other media within controlled environments. The standard provides detailed guidelines on how to conduct these tests and interpret results accurately.
The certification process typically begins with a comprehensive assessment of the facility’s current practices against ISO 14698 requirements. This involves evaluating existing procedures for biocontamination control, identifying gaps, and implementing corrective actions where necessary. Once these steps are completed, an independent auditor will conduct an audit to verify compliance.
Upon successful completion of the audit, facilities receive certification confirming their adherence to ISO 14698 standards.
